Job Description

The Legal Counsel (Data Protection & Compliance) will:

  • Provide legal advice on privacy and data protection matters,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Be instrumental in supporting the marketing teams with regards privacy implications within creative campaigns.
  • Draft, review, and negotiate data protection and privacy-related contracts and agreements.
  • Develop and implement policies, procedures, and training related to data protection and privacy.
  • Conduct impact assessments and advise on risk management strategies.
  • Manage the compliance frameworks.
  • Draft and implement new compliance policies.
  • Support on competition matters.
  • Monitor and interpret changes in laws and regulations to ensure ongoing compliance.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to address data protection concerns and support business objectives.
